Abstract

A motor drive apparatus driving a motor as a three-phase motor converting direct power into three-phase alternating power, includes: inverter modules equivalent in number to phases of the motor; and a control unit generating PWM signals used to drive the inverter modules with PWM. The inverter modules each include a plurality of switching element pairs connected in parallel, each of the switching element pairs including two switching elements connected in series.
